assembly
NOTE:
To attach your Lathe to the bench, use the bolts,
nuts and washer you removed when unpacking.
2. Position Lathe on bench and nsert two bolts through
holes in headstock but do not screw on the nuts.
3. Position the Lathe so that the bed is parallel to the
front of the bench. Check the foot. If the bottom of
the foot is not laying flat on the surface of the bench,
loosen the screw in the foot, tap the screw to loosen
the Iocknut inside. Turn the foot and tighten the screw.
4. Mark the location on the bench of the hole in foot,
5. Remove the Lathe and drill a 3/8" hole to attach the
foot.
6. Position the Lathe and insert the bolts from the toP.
Place a flat washer, a Iockwasher and a nut on the bolts
and tighten the nuts.
7. Position the motor over the holes. NOTE:
When using
a Craftsman double shaft motor, make sure the 5/8" dia.
shaft is to the left when facing the front of the Lath_

8. Find four 1/4" - 20 x 1-3/4"' carriage bolts, flat washers
and nuts from among the loose pans.
9. Insert the bolts from the top. Place a flat
washer
and a
nut on the bolts
but do not tighten
the nuts at this time,
10. Remove the pulley using the 5/32"
setscrew wrench.
11. Find four
pan head thread
cutting
screws 3/8"
long and
four Iockwashers
from
among
the loose parts,
Attach
the
belt guard with these screws and Iockwashers.
